Handover: Scanbridge barcode integration. Current state: the Varga-model scanners work end-to-end; the older Pellin units still drop the first scan after waking from sleep, so we buffer and replay it in the adapter layer. Plugin authors should not work around this themselves — the adapter handles it. Firmware quirks per model are catalogued in the compatibility matrix. Remaining work: checksum validation for 2D codes, about two days. Test fixtures and the matrix are on the internal page below.

wiki page, bagef-yajof: https://sentry.sivrelcloud.corp/board

Hi night shift,

Quick note from the front desk: the quiet room on the top floor of Marlow Point is now open overnight. It's meant for breaks, not naps on the clock, so keep it tidy and lights off when you leave. The blinds stay down — building rules. The door locks automatically, so you'll need the keypad code below.

staff pass of fajof-fawif = bdg-ES-2

Management Meeting — Regional Sales Review

Attendees: all heads of department, chaired by Tomas.

Decent quarter overall. The Eastvale region beat plan by 9%, mostly thanks to the Pellgrove account renewals. Norwick lagged again — Sal will spend two weeks there supporting the team. We agreed to shift one field rep from Eastvale to Norwick for the rest of the quarter. New incentive scheme kicks in next month. Keep the appended note to yourselves for now.

confidential, yafof-tawef: The finance team signed off on a budget of $34.3 million for Project Zorox. The renewal with Aldethax Freight closes at $12.7 million a year, 10 percent below the last contract.

Ticket #2907 — Signature check fails on report builder export

Support: customers exporting from the Tallyvane report builder see a signature verification error after the sorting-stability patch. The patch changed row ordering in grouped exports, which altered the serialized payload, so exports signed before the patch now fail verification against cached manifests. Advise customers to regenerate reports; old exports cannot be re-verified. Fresh exports are signed with the key below.

signing key of fadug-haweg = bky19_x2JJNa4RuE34mQa9TgK